Entry call for 2006 Student Starpacks

28 November 2005


IOP: The Packaging Society (formerly the Institute of Packaging) is calling for entries to its 2006 Student Starpack Design Awards, described as "a vital platform for the packaging designers and technologists of the future to demonstrate their creative and practical flair".

Sponsored by AssiDomän, BPI, the Field Group, Marks & Spencer, the MPMA, Pro Carton, Smurfit, Britvic Soft Drinks, Clarifoil, Presentation Products, DS Smith Packaging and Tigerprint, the awards are open to students currently involved in college or university courses covering a wide range of subjects, although typically they will be studying on packaging design, graphic design, structural and product design and materials and technology courses.

Entrants can choose from nine briefs, ranging from designing a new can for Britvic's Tango brand to creating a new packaging range for Marks & Spencer cocktails.
